2. Data we collect
We collect data in three ways: what you give us directly, what is created as you use the Service, and what our service providers generate on our behalf.
- Account data — name, email address, phone number (for OTP sign-in), and profile details you provide through our authentication provider, Clerk, including social sign-in profile information (Google, GitHub, or Microsoft) if you use it.
- Board content — the shapes, text, widgets, uploaded files, and other content you create or upload on a board, stored in Firestore and Firebase Storage.
- Voice and audio — if you use voice chat or Talkreels voice notes, we process short-lived audio streams for real-time transmission and, where you request a transcript, send the audio to our transcription provider to generate text.
- Collaboration metadata — presence, cursor position, comments, chat messages, hand-raise state, and canvas lock status, exchanged over our WebSocket connection while a board session is active.
- Payment data — plan selection, billing cycle, and transaction status. Card, UPI, and bank details are collected and processed directly by our payment processor, Razorpay; we do not store full payment card numbers on our servers.
- Device and usage data — device tokens for push notifications, browser/OS metadata, IP address, approximate location derived from IP, and product usage events (for example, boards created, features used, AI credits consumed).
- Audit and security logs — for every write action on your account (board changes, sharing, AI feature use, subscription and admin changes), we log who performed it, when, what action, which entity it affected, and the before/after values, together with context such as board ID, session ID, IP address, and user agent.
- Support and communications — messages you send to hello@verlo.in or through in-product support flows.

7. Data retention
We retain account and board data for as long as your account is active or as needed to provide the Service. Audit and security logs are retained for up to 24 months to support security investigations and compliance, after which they are deleted or anonymized on a rolling basis. Voice audio is processed transiently for real-time transmission and is not stored beyond what is needed to generate a transcript you requested.
You can permanently delete your account and all associated data at any time from Account settings. Deletion is immediate and irreversible: it cancels any active subscription, deletes every board you own, removes you from all team memberships, and deletes your account record and authentication identity. We may retain a minimal record of the deletion itself, and any data we are legally required to keep (for example, financial records), for the period required by law.
